Hey viewers,  today I made my own OPTICAL ILLUSION. I think it turned out amazing. I am going to give you tips to how to make it. First all, imagine there is a light bulb at the top of it. The places that are hiding from the light you give them a darker shade of the colour your using. Also the sides that are facing the light, make them a light colour.
